Output 13b9896162310b798c0824284f61a066ee88868d8f4008f8236c31e54e100eea:31

value
1655385
script pubkey
OP_0 OP_PUSHBYTES_20 148c186200ae31b39bc38a055a3a95203f552240
address
bc1qzjxpscsq4ccm8x7r3gz45w54yql42gjqyn9rz0
transaction
13b9896162310b798c0824284f61a066ee88868d8f4008f8236c31e54e100eea
confirmations
201862
spent
true